Asheville, North Carolina, is a haven for outdoor enthusiasts. With moderate temperatures year-round and stunning natural scenery, it’s the perfect place to get active and enjoy some fresh air. Hence, here are 20 of our favorite outdoor activities near Asheville, NC.

Visit Asheville Treetops Adventure Park To Climb, Swing, And Rappel

Zip through the red oak canopy or rappel from the treetops at Asheville’s Treetops Adventure Park. This adrenaline-fueled attraction chiefly features over 70 unique aerial trails and courses, perfect for experienced climbers and families alike!

Visit Craggy Gardens and Pinnacle

Embark on a remarkable nature escape at Craggy Gardens and Craggy Pinnacle, just north of Asheville, NC. The trek to Craggy Pinnacle immerses you in a twisted tree forest. It ends with awe-inspiring panoramic vistas of the Blue Ridge Mountains at its peak. Bask in serenity as you marvel at the breathtaking, 360-degree view. When it comes to overlooks, this is probably the best view in our list of outdoor activities in Asheville NC.

Take A Drive To Sliding Rock And Cool Off

Who needs a water park when you can race down a natural water slide in Pisgah National Forest? Nothing compares to the thrill of rushing down smooth river stone into a crisp 8-foot-deep pool below! This would be among the most fun and exhilarating outdoor activities Asheville NC has to offer.

Go Tubing On The French Broad River

Grab an inner tube and lounge on a lazy river ride with the French Broad River Outfitters. Experience comfort and safety while enjoying outdoor activities in Asheville, NC. Moreover, our tubes feature headrests, cup holders, and cooler floats for refreshing summertime floats.

Get Your Tickets For The Mountaintop Tour At Navitat Canopy Adventures

If you are looking for fun things to do in Asheville NC, touring the Appalachians in the treetops should be certainly near the top! Navitat offers a 100% tree-based zipline tour of  Rich Cove, where you and your family can reach speeds of 40 mph! Or for those who prefer a lower and slower experience, Navitat also offers guided RTV tours.

Stop By The NC Arboretum

Discover the Wonders of The North Carolina Arboretum. A visit to Asheville’s arboretum offers an unforgettable experience of nature’s artistry in a variety of stunning gardens to explore. In addition, from the bonsai collection to the vibrant quilt garden, each garden presents a unique experience that immerses visitors in the beauty of flora.

Explore The Bonsai Garden

The Bonsai Exhibition Garden at the arboretum showcases a remarkable collection of bonsai trees that are miniature masterpieces of the ancient art form of bonsai. Delight in the artistry and craftsmanship that goes into shaping these sculptures of nature. Also, learn about the techniques used to create and maintain these living marvels and gain an appreciation for a time-honored art form.

Hike Or Bike At The NC Arboretum

Take a hike or a bike ride: The arboretum is home to over 10 miles of scenic trails that are perfect for hiking or biking enthusiasts looking to lose themselves in the peace and serenity of lush forests, an unspoiled landscape rich in natural beauty. Furthermore, the trails cater to different skill levels, ensuring there’s something for everyone to enjoy in the great outdoors.

Hiker and dog at Craggy Gardens
Sunny and George at Craggy Gardens

Visit The Education Center

The arboretum’s Education Center is dedicated to enriching the visitor experience for people of all ages. Explore interactive exhibits that highlight the importance of plants and their significance to our ecological world. Engage in hands-on activities, learn about sustainable gardening practices, and gain a deeper understanding of the natural world.

Attend Unique and Exciting Special Events and Exhibitions

Every season, the North Carolina Arboretum hosts a variety of special events and exhibitions, from flower shows to art installations and workshops. There’s always something new and exciting to discover, so be sure to check their calendar for upcoming events catering to different interests. Experience a unique side of nature through the arboretum’s grounds.

See Two Beautiful Waterfalls At Graveyard Fields

Nestled along the Blue Ridge Parkway, Graveyard Fields is a natural paradise with not one, but two captivating waterfalls. Each waterfall offers a unique experience worth savoring. The Lower Falls cascades gracefully over ancient rock formation. Visitors can unwind, and wade in the inviting pools surrounding the waterfall’s base. As one hikes upstream, the Upper Falls eventually unveils itself in all its majestic grandeur.

Black Balsam Knob And The Art Loeb Trail

Experience the natural beauty of Pisgah National Forest by trekking along the Black Balsam Knob and Art Loeb Trail. This wondrous trail, situated near Asheville, North Carolina, features breathtaking panoramas and high altitude splendor. Hikers can traverse through verdant meadows and black balsam forests all while basking in stunning views of the surrounding mountains and valleys.

Try Gem Mining With Asheville Gem Mine Or Elijah Mountain Gem Mine

If you’re hoping to prospect outdoors, visit the water flumes at the Elijah Mountain Gem Mine. On days when it rains and you need an indoor alternative, hunt for hidden treasure in the heart of Asheville at the Asheville Gem Mine.

World-Class Wineries

Experience Asheville NC wineries and vibrant wine culture through a delightful journey featuring exceptional wineries and vineyards. Marked Tree Vineyard, Stone Ashe Vineyards, and Burntshirt Vineyards are destinations you must visit, each offering unique and enriching experiences.

Marked Tree Vineyard

Nestled amidst scenic landscapes, Marked Tree Vineyard welcomes guests with warm hospitality and a diverse range of grape varietals cultivated with care.

Stone Ashe Vineyard

Stone Ashe Vineyards showcases a blend of Old World charm and modern winemaking techniques, as you savor their exquisite wines that reflect the essence of the Appalachian Mountains.

Burntshirt Vineyards

Meanwhile, Burntshirt Vineyards captivates visitors with stunning mountain views and meticulously maintained vineyards, offering a serene setting to enjoy their acclaimed wines.

Breweries And Patios

Embark on an exciting journey through the lively craft beer scene of Asheville, North Carolina, and discover five exceptional breweries that offer the perfect setting to unwind and savor a pint on a sunny patio.

Wicked Weed

Begin your brewery tour at Wicked Weed Brewing, renowned for its diverse and innovative beer selection. So, nestled in downtown Asheville, the laid-back ambiance of its patio is the perfect place to sample their award-winning hop-forward ales.

Sierra Nevada

Soak in the breathtaking views while sipping on award-winning brews at Sierra Nevada Brewing Company, which boasts an expansive patio.

Hi-Wire

For an eclectic array of classic and experimental beer styles, head to Hi-Wire Brewing‘s Big Top location, where the spacious patio promises to entice beer lovers.

Burial

Revel in the rustic charm and laid-back vibe at Burial Beer Co. Their outdoor seating area and rotating beer menu, showcasing traditional and quirky brews, make for a certainly rejuvenating experience.

New Belgium

Finally, indulge in the iconic Fat Tire Amber Ale and a range of Belgian-inspired brews, complete with relaxing views on the patio of New Belgium Brewing.

Experience Two Looking Glasses

This is one of our favorite full days of outdoor activities in Asheville NC. You get a waterfall and a mountain peak! Hikers should start their morning early with a drive to Looking Glass Falls, where they can see the beautiful waterfall. Then head to the nearby Looking Glass Rock trailhead for an all day hiking experience that ends with epic panoramic views.

Drive To Cataloochee To See The Elk

If you’re looking for an incredible wildlife experience, visit nearby Cataloochee Valley. Witness herds of NC elk grazing in the fields of this pretty valley during early morning or evening hours. So grab your camera and see if you can capture some photos of these majestic creatures!

Go Glamping  With Asheville Glamping

Modern camping meets Mother Nature at Asheville Glamping, where campers are encouraged to disconnect to reconnect with the great outdoors. Although WiFi and electricity are intentionally absent, each dome is equipped with everything you need for a regenerative camping adventure.

Take A Guided Horseback Tour With Biltmore Horseback Trail Rides

Saddle up on an unforgettable trek through the wooded meadows surrounding the Biltmore Estate. New to horseback riding? No worries! Riders will be paired with a horse matching their skill level.

Walk a 2 Mile Loop On the Self-Guided Asheville Urban Trail 

Interested in learning more about Asheville’s gilded past? The Asheville Urban Trail guides visitors through a casual 2-mile tour. it follows 30 sculptural trail stations unveiling the legends, landmarks, and leaders of Asheville’s storied history.

Book A Stand Up Paddleboard For The French Broad River 

If you’re looking for a new way to experience the French Broad River in Asheville, NC, consider booking a stand-up paddleboard! This is a great way to get out and enjoy the scenery while getting in a workout at the same time. The French Broad River Outfitters offer paddleboard rentals and can give you all the tips you need for a great trip.

Go Canyoneering With Pura Vida Adventures Or Green River Adventures 

Ready to repel alongside a waterfall? Pura Vida and Green River Adventures offer excellent opportunities for beginner canyoneering and require no prior climbing or rappelling experience! Prepare to get wet and sweat on this action-packed outdoor adventure.

Head To Biltmore For Their Outdoor Adventure Offerings 

There’s plenty to do in the Biltmore Estate’s 8,000 acre backyard. The Biltmore’s Outdoor Adventure Center at Antler Hill Village offers outdoor activities fit for everyone, with options ranging from peaceful horse tours and river float tours, to opportunities to explore falconry and clay shooting.

Grab the Car And Head To Mt. Mitchell To See The Highest Peak in NC

Only a short drive outside Asheville, at 6,684 feet, Mt. Mitchell is the highest point east of the Mississippi River! Easy trails at the summit provide breathtaking mountain vistas, and the national park’s observation deck also offers convenient access to the scenic mountaintop.
